    • We have finally managed to obtain the transcript of this case.

      The judge's reasoning is very useful and will certainly be helpful in any other cases relating to third-party rights where the customer has contracted with the courier company by using a broker.
      This is generally speaking the problem with using PackLink who are domiciled in Spain and very conveniently out of reach of the British justice system.

      Frankly I don't think that is any accident.

      One of the points that the judge made was that the customers contract with the broker specifically refers to the courier – and it is clear that the courier knows that they are acting for a third party. There is no need to name the third party. They just have to be recognisably part of a class of person – such as a sender or a recipient of the parcel.

      Please note that a recent case against UPS failed on exactly the same issue with the judge held that the Contracts (Rights of Third Parties) Act 1999 did not apply.

I can't remember a case where they didn't write, although we have someone who dx thought might not go to court. They're still waiting to hear but I suppose it's faintly possible TfL will just drop it.

The initial letter can take weeks or even months depending on how busy the investigations department is. It also takes longer if they have to go back through the history of the card to see how many fares have been evaded.

Worry will need to work out how many fares weren't paid and the value of that. If TfL do agree to an OOC settlement they will want the money to be paid in full within a week or two.

as for their letter and your reply:

the 1st single paragraph detailing why you were reported is the only part specific to you.

the rest is the bulk std TfL template letter that everyone gets when reported.

3 does not apply to you anyway as the report is one of detected fraudulent misuse of a freedom pass not in your name, not a case of a pass you held that you could not produce at the time.

poss +1yrs use ..blimey..you are going to have a very very hard time avoiding a criminal conviction here if TfL can see a pattern in the usage data they have.

if this be the case, yes, as you'll see if you go READ OTHER THREADS, if the claim progresses to a SJPN court claim, they include a full list of journey's that they suspect you made using the card for you to individually sign off against each one that it was you.
